Pavilion Sealing in Redmond, WA
Pavilion sealing services involve applying protective coatings to the surface of pavilions, decks, and outdoor structures to prevent damage from moisture, weather, and general wear. This service covers a variety of projects, including sealing wood, concrete, and other materials used in outdoor pavilions, ensuring they remain durable and visually appealing over time. Property owners typically seek pavilion sealing to extend the lifespan of their outdoor structures, reduce maintenance needs, and preserve their appearance, especially in areas with frequent rain or high humidity.
Before requesting pavilion sealing, property owners should consider the material of their pavilion, as different surfaces may require specific types of sealants. It’s also helpful to understand the current condition of the surface, such as whether it has existing damage or deterioration that might need addressing beforehand. Proper preparation and choosing the right sealing products can make a significant difference in the effectiveness and longevity of the service.

Pavilion Sealing Questions
What is pavilion sealing? Pavilion sealing involves applying a protective coating to the surface to prevent water infiltration and damage, preserving the structure’s integrity.
When should pavilion sealing be performed? Sealing is recommended when signs of wear, cracking, or water leaks appear, or as part of regular maintenance to extend the pavilion’s lifespan.
What types of surfaces can be sealed? Various surfaces such as wood, concrete, and stone pavilions can be sealed to protect against moisture and weather-related damage.
How often should pavilion sealing be redone? The frequency depends on the material and exposure, but typically sealing should be checked and reapplied every few years for optimal protection.
